Water On Demand, Installation instructions
General
The Water On Demand system enables pressure regulating of all Nipple lines

in the house from one central point and ensures a uniform pressure in all
Nipple lines. The system also enables immediate transition between different

preset pressures of all Nipple lines in the house by closing and opening of
valves at this central point (manual or solenoid* according to model).
Immediate transition between pressures enables a few pressure changes
during the day according to drinking requirements of the birds.
* Solenoid operated valves require operation by a controller or electric timer.
Pressure requirement
Inlet pressure to the Water On Demand Control Unit, minimum 2.7 bar (40 psi),

maximum 10 bar (145 psi).
Regulated outlet pressure from the Water On Demand Control Unit (to the Pressure Reducer on the Nipple Line)
maximum 2.7 bar (40 psi).
Installation
1. Wall unit (A)
• Mount the Water On Demand Wall Unit on the wall at a height enabling convenient operation of the Water On
Demand by the grower.
• Install the Water On Demand downstream in relation to the Filter and medicator or any other device.
• Connect the solenoid valves to the Controller (only on
systems with a solenoid valve). The solenoid valves
are N.C (24V). This operation is to be performed
by a certified electrician.
2. Nipple Lines (B)
• Install the Pressure Reducers
on the Nipple line head in the
same way the Plasson Line Head Regulator is installed.
• Make sure the piping system is not higher than 2.7m (9')
above the Nipple lines (C).
• If retrofitting a Plasson pressure regulator to a Water On Demand
pressure reducer – follow separate Plasson retrofitting instructions.
